Waterford family launch GoFundMe to help injured dad in US

Adam suffered an accident while on holiday.
A Waterford family have launched a GoFundMe campaign to help their father who suffered a serious injury in an accident while holidaying in the US.
Nicola Doyle set up the campaign for her husband Adam, who needed emergency surgery to remove two discs from his neck.
"Unfortunately, he has lost the use of both hands and we hope that his condition does not worsen," said a distraught Nicola, who turned to GoFundMe in desperation.
The family, including three young children, were visiting relations in California at the time, after saving up for several years for the holiday.
Adam was operated on at the Good Samaritan Hospital in San Jose, California, while the family were able to stay with nearby relatives.
The incident has gravely impacted their finances. According to Nicola: "We are all supposed to be home back in Ireland, back to work and back to school.
"We currently have no source of income."
Adam has since been discharged from hospital and is staying with US relatives. He is due to stay as an outpatient for a number of weeks before being given the go-ahead to fly home to Ireland and continue his recovery.
Nicola added: "On top of all the worry and stress involved with his injury, we are now also worrying about the fact that we are currently unable to pay our house and car payments; we are desperate, please help my beautiful family.
"Any extra money raised will be donated to worthy charity i.e. homeless or national rehabilitation centre."
